Method and Control Apparatus for Determining Reference Values of a Sensor
20200173547 · 2020-06-04 ·

A method for determining reference values of a sensor is provided. The reference values correspond to a disengaged operating condition or to an engaged operating condition of a form-locking shift element (A, F). With the aid of the sensor, at least one operating parameter of the shift element (A, F) determinable during a disengagement and during an engagement of the shift element (A, F). A torque, an actuation force of the shift element (A, F), and a differential speed between shift-element halves of the shift element (A, F) are varied during the determination of the reference values of the sensor in such that the form-locking shift element (A, F) is transferred into the disengaged operating condition or into the engaged operating condition.

METHOD OF DETERMINING AND PREDICTING A BALL LOSS IN A BALL AND RAMP ASSEMBLY

A method of detecting a ball loss condition in a ball and ramp assembly. The method includes providing a drive unit having one or more clutch pack assemblies, one or more motors with a motor output shaft and one or more ball and ramp assemblies. One or more actuation profiles are ran by the motors and an amount of motor current used and a position of the output shaft of the motor is measured during the running of actuation profiles. One or more motor current vs. motor output shaft position plots are generated having one or more characteristic curves based on the amount of current measured and the position of the output shaft measured. The amount of motor current is compared to the motor current of characteristic curve at a given output shaft position and based on that comparison a ball loss condition is identified.

VEHICLE AND SYSTEM FOR CONTROLLING A VEHICLE TRANSMISSION

A vehicle includes an engine, a transmission, and a controller. The transmission has clutches, a circuit configured to transport fluid to the clutches, a pump configured to circulate the fluid through the circuit, and an accumulator disposed along the circuit. The controller is programmed to, responsive to an engine start and a fluid temperature being less than a temperature threshold, discharge the accumulator to prime the pump.

Method and device for calibrating engine clutch delivery torque of hybrid vehicle

A method for calibrating engine clutch delivery torque of a hybrid vehicle includes: determining an engagement control amount of an engine clutch which connects an engine with a driving motor or disconnects the engine from the driving motor based on a difference between speeds of the engine and the driving motor; determining a current delivery torque corresponding to the engagement control amount of the engine clutch that controls the engine clutch to be in a lock-up state and a temperature of the engine clutch; extracting a previous delivery torque that corresponds to the engagement control amount that controls the engine clutch to be in the lock-up state and the temperature and is included in a map table; and applying a weighted value to each of the extracted previous delivery torque and the determined current delivery torque to calibrate the delivery torque included in the map table.

Hydraulic control device and method for vehicle

A hydraulic control device for a vehicle is provided wherein a determination of base neutral is made when a difference between a command hydraulic pressure and an actual hydraulic pressure of a hydraulic clutch is within a predetermined minute value range, and when the difference is out of the minute value range, a determination of base raising is made if the command hydraulic pressure is larger than the actual hydraulic pressure, and a determination of base lowering is made if the command hydraulic pressure is smaller than the actual hydraulic pressure. The determination of sub raising is made when an inclination of command torque subjected to low-pass filter processing is positive for a predetermined time or more, and the determination of sub lowering is made when the inclination is negative for the predetermined time or more, whereby a rising or dropping tendency of the command torque is determined.

SYSTEM AND METHOD FOR CONTROLLING ENGINE CLUTCH

A method for controlling an engine clutch includes steps of controlling the hydraulic pressure transmitted from a master cylinder, driven by a motor, to a concentric slave cylinder using a controller outputting a motor control command for controlling an engine clutch so as to switch the engine clutch to a target state, driving the engine clutch using the concentric slave cylinder, after the step of controlling hydraulic pressure, detecting a position of a piston of the master cylinder using a first travel sensor and detecting a position of a piston of the concentric slave cylinder using a second travel sensor, and performing compensation control with respect to the motor based on the positions of the pistons detected by the first travel sensor and the second travel sensor using the controller so that the engine clutch is switched to the target state.

Method of learning torque-stroke curve of electric motor controlled dry clutch system

A method for learning a torque-stroke (T-S) curve of an electric motor controlled dry clutch system is disclosed. The method includes calculating a position change value A for allowing a position change point P3 corresponding to an arbitrary torque y3 on a previous T-S curve C1 to follow-up and be moved to an expectation T-S curve C3, by a control unit, calculating a probability Pr_X3 to allow the position change value A to consider various environmental factors of a clutch within a valid range, and multiplying the probability Pr_X3 to the position change value A to calculate a final position change value A, by the control unit, and calculating a new point P3 by applying the final position change value A to the position change point P3 of the previous T-S curve C1, and generating a final T-S curve connecting the new point P3 and a touch point to learn, by the control unit.

Automatic clutch calibration

A method for automatic detection of need for clutch calibration includes registering and storing in a data memory, before or in connection with engine shut down, a value of a clutch operating parameter, registering a corresponding value of the clutch operating parameter in connection with subsequent engine start up, and determining need for clutch calibration if the difference between the stored value of the clutch operating parameter and the corresponding value of the clutch operating parameter exceeds a predetermined threshold value.
